Coyotes ink C Kearns to 1-year contract (AP)

The Phoenix Coyotes have signed free-agent center Bracken Kearns to a one-year, two-way contract. Terms of the deal were not announced Tuesday. The 29-year-old Kearns had 15 goals, 36 assists and 99 penalty minutes in 80 games last season for Rockford of the AHL. He has played 266 career AHL games with Rockford, Norfolk, Milwaukee and Cleveland after four years at the University of Calgary. [read full article]

Coyotes re-sign LW Picard to 1-year deal (AP)

The Phoenix Coyotes have re-signed left winger Alexandre Picard to a one-year contract. Terms of the deal were not released Monday. The 24-year-old Picard was acquired in a trade with the Columbus Blue Jackets on March 3 and sent to Phoenix's San Antonio AHL affiliate, where he had nine goals and six assists in 16 games.
